Signs Your Gambrills Home Needs a New Heat Pump
It’s easy to ignore the early signs of a failing heat pump, but paying attention can save you from a sudden and complete system failure. If you notice any of these issues, it’s time to consider a replacement.
Skyrocketing Energy Bills
You open your utility bill and are shocked by how high it is, even though you haven't changed your thermostat settings. This climb in electricity usage is a classic sign of a struggling heat pump.
An aging system loses efficiency, forcing components like the compressor to work much harder to produce the same amount of heating or cooling. In a climate like ours in Gambrills, where the system constantly battles humidity and temperature swings, this inefficiency becomes incredibly noticeable on your monthly bill. Continuing to run a worn-out unit means you're just paying more for less comfort.
Inconsistent Heating & Cooling
Some rooms in your home are too hot while others stay cold, no matter what you do with the thermostat. You might feel drafts or notice that the air coming from the vents isn't as warm or cool as it used to be.
This often indicates your heat pump can no longer effectively condition and distribute air. The cause could be a failing compressor, low refrigerant levels, or other issues preventing proper heat transfer. An underperforming system will always struggle to maintain a stable indoor climate against Gambrills' variable weather, leaving your family uncomfortable.
Strange Noises or Odors
You’re hearing grinding, clanking, hissing, or loud buzzing noises coming from your indoor or outdoor unit. You might also notice a musty odor when the system kicks on or a burning smell from the vents.
These sounds and smells are direct warnings of mechanical problems. Grinding and clanking often point to failing motor bearings, while hissing can signal a refrigerant leak. Burning smells suggest electrical issues, and musty odors mean potential mold or mildew growth. Ignoring these can lead to catastrophic failure and even create safety hazards.
Frequent Breakdowns & Costly Repairs
It feels like you’re calling for heat pump repairs every few months, and the costs are starting to add up. When you've replaced several major components and are still having problems, your system is telling you it's at the end of its life.
As one part fails, it puts extra strain on the remaining components, creating a domino effect of breakdowns. This is especially common for systems in Gambrills that have endured years of heavy use. Pouring money into constant repairs for an old unit is a losing battle; that investment is better put toward a new, reliable system with a fresh warranty.
What's Actually Causing Your Heat Pump Problems in Gambrills?
Understanding why your heat pump is failing helps you make an informed decision about replacement. Most issues we see in the area come down to a few common causes.
System Age and Wear & Tear
Most heat pumps are designed to last between 10 and 15 years. Beyond that point, even well-maintained systems begin to degrade. The compressor, coils, and fan motors simply wear out from years of operation, leading to a steady decline in performance and efficiency.
The demanding climate in Gambrills significantly accelerates this process. Hot, humid summers and cold, damp winters force your heat pump to work harder and cycle more frequently all year long. This constant workload causes components to wear out faster than they would in a more moderate climate.
Improper Sizing or Installation
A heat pump that is too small for your home will run constantly, struggling to keep up and wearing itself out prematurely. A unit that is too large will short-cycle—turning on and off too frequently—which is inefficient, causes uneven temperatures, and puts immense stress on the compressor.
As Gambrills has grown and homeowners have made additions or renovations, an original system may no longer be correctly sized for the home's current needs. A proper replacement starts with a professional load calculation to ensure the new unit is a perfect fit for your space.
Refrigerant Leaks
Refrigerant is the substance that allows your heat pump to absorb and release heat. Leaks, often caused by corrosion or vibrations over time, deplete the system of this essential fluid. When refrigerant is low, the unit can't transfer heat effectively and has to work much harder, leading to poor performance and potential compressor damage.
The freeze-thaw cycles and high humidity common in our area can put extra stress on the copper lines and coils, making them more susceptible to micro-cracks and corrosion. While a minor leak can sometimes be repaired, recurring leaks in an older system are a clear sign that replacement is the most reliable long-term solution.

Load Calculation & System Sizing
We never guess when it comes to sizing your equipment. Our technicians perform a detailed load calculation (Manual J) to determine the exact capacity your home requires. This critical step guarantees your new heat pump is perfectly sized for optimal efficiency, consistent comfort, and a long service life.
